Output 8c66540313faa98040aaab734750dabc81f6114018f90dc1b8ff89ebacc61ca6:0

value
117747
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7cd935c23f18393710af6d798f9eb503a3bc09f5 OP_EQUAL
address
3D59vM1SMr3HtpafJ3AY7YSvpE657J3GV5
transaction
8c66540313faa98040aaab734750dabc81f6114018f90dc1b8ff89ebacc61ca6
spent
true